About agriculture in Montagny-les-Beaune
Montagny-les-Beaune is a picturesque commune located in the Côte-d'Or department within the Bourgogne-Franche-Comté region of eastern France, situated just south of the historic wine capital of Beaune. The surrounding rural landscape is characterized by the gentle slopes of the Côte de Beaune, where prestigious vineyards stretch across rolling hills, interspersed with patches of lush woodlands, fertile agricultural plains, and traditional stone-built houses that define the local Burgundian heritage.
Agriculture in this area is heavily dominated by world-class viticulture, with a strong focus on producing high-quality Chardonnay and Pinot Noir grapes for renowned Burgundy wines. Alongside the sprawling vineyards, the broader plain of the Saône valley nearby supports some arable farming, including cereal crops like wheat and barley, as well as oilseeds, while local family farms maintain small-scale fruit orchards and market gardening.
For agronomists and agricultural workers, the region offers abundant seasonal employment opportunities, peaking during the grape harvest (vendanges) in late summer and early autumn. Vineyard work is highly active year-round, requiring labor for winter pruning, spring canopy management, and trellis maintenance, while specialized agronomists are in constant demand to advise on soil health, pest management, and sustainable viticultural practices.
